Course Description

Want to build a modern firm? Do you desire a remote team that can manage from anywhere? Are you just ready to go paperless?

If you answered yes to any of the questions above, this webinar is for you. In this webinar, you will learn the processes, best practices, and tech stack needed to modernize your firm quickly.

Learning Objectives: 


  • Determine how to document your processes to enable a remote staff 

  • Identify best practices for running a modern and virtual firm 

  • Define the modern firm tech stack and how to quickly implement it in your firm
